“Mr. Monaghan…” Connor hurriedly opened the back door of the car for Radley.
Radley stood still for a moment, his face suddenly turning red, and he coughed up a mouthful of blood.
“Mr. Monaghan!” Connor exclaimed in shock.
After coughing up blood, Radley’s face visibly paled. He felt dazed, as though the most important thing in his life had been forcibly taken away from his body.
Will I have to face a life without Freya from now on?
Radley’s vision darkened, and he fainted, collapsing onto the ground with a thud.
On the second floor of Kaufmann Residence, Freya hid behind the windowsill after returning to her. bedroom, watching through the gap in the curtains to see when Radley would leave.
She clenched the curtains tightly, her eyes filled with a sense of melancholy. Leave. Leaving may be for the best. After talking to Radley, I shouldn’t be trapped by these emotions about him anymore.
Lately, she couldn’t figure out her own feelings. But this sense of conflict made her anxious, unable to sleep at night, and even when she did sleep, she dreamt of Radley.
Perhaps after officially breaking up with Radley, she would feel better.
Better to end the pain swiftly than to drag it.
That was what Freya had originally thought, but after speaking harshly to Radley earlier, she felt as though her heart had been torn apart, and the pain nearly suffocated her.
When she saw Radley collapse, that feeling intensified. It was as if her heart had been struck by a heavy blow.
She let out a cry, turned, and rushed outside.
The main building of Kaufmann Residence was a distance away from the gate.
Freya’s heart pounded violently, and she only had one thought in her mind.
Radley! Please be okay! He must be okay!
By the time Freya reached the gate, the black car had already driven away.
She stood at the gate, panting heavily, tears streaming down her face.
“Radley, I’m sorry-I really don’t have the courage to face you anymore,” Freya muttered to herself, the pain in her chest surging like waves, causing her to bend over in agony…
Radley was taken to the hospital by Connor. After an examination, it was determined that his recent irregular eating habits had caused gastritis.
The doctor frowned as he looked at the X-ray. “Not eating and keeping an empty stomach is one thing, but to also drink so much alcohol. You must supervise the patient and ensure he eats regularly!”
Connor nodded beside him, but he felt a touch of bitterness.
Take care of Mr. Monaghan and prevent him from drinking alcohol? No one in the entire Caltun can do that for… Miss Kaufmann, but she has already abandoned Mr. Monaghan.
